Shinkawa's VK series transducers are not commodity items. They are precision-calibrated sensors with tight frequency response tolerances, making direct substitution with generic alternatives a compliance and reliability risk. If your plant's vibration monitoring system is Shinkawa-specified, the VK-143P2 is a controlled spare — and sourcing strategy matters.
